    I picked up an LG 47" LED 3D TV the week before Black Friday for $799. It came with 4 pairs of the passive glasses. I haven't watched an actual 3D movie on it yet, but watched a football game and The Matrix in simulated 3D, and it was definitely noticeable and impressive! I'm very happy with my purchase so far, even though I don't foresee myself watching many 3D movies without my daughter.

    FYI, if you plan on playing games online with friends, the lag created by the 3D processing (converting 2D to 3D) may be detrimental to winning. If the game is already in 3D, then it might not be an issue. I'm not a gamer, so I'd research that & find out for sure if that's one of the reasons you'd be buying it.

    We bought the Samsung LED borderless, as Goosey mentioned. Personally, I'm amped to watch Winter X on it in 3D. Programming pretty much sucks, ESPN has some college games and other things in 3D and there's a Discovery'ish channel (Comcast).

    GT5 was insane. Animated movies, such as Despicable Me, are mind-blowing. The manufactured 3D has more depth with the 3D, where as filmed 3D such as live-action, there's a foreground and background, no real inbetween. Still cool, but not the depth like in an animated cartoon, etc.

    if you want to check it out or something, I'd be open to letting you watch some football then firing up a movie. WE have the active glasses that pair with the tv and use a battery.
